RULE NUMBER /TITLE: 
I-21 – Equal Access/Equal Opportunity

RULE SUMMARY:
The Rule will include reference to Miami Dade College Procedure 4055 – Services Provided for Students with Disabilities, Direct Threat Assessment, regarding the process for conducting a direct threat assessment; and statutory references to Title II of the Americans with Disabilities Act of 1990 (Title II), as amended, 42 U.S.C. §§12131 et seq., and its implementing regulation at 28 C.F.R. Part 35; and Section 504 of the Rehabilitation Act of 1973, as amended, 29 U.S.C. §794, and its implementing regulation at 34 C.F.R. Part 104.

LAWS IMPLEMENTED:
Title VI, VII and VIII, Civil Rights Act of 1964;
Section 485(f) of the Higher Education Act of 1965;
Title IX of the Educational Amendments of 1972;
Section 504 of the Rehabilitation Act of 1973, as amended, 29 U.S.C. §794, and its
implementing regulation at 34 C.F.R. Part 104;
Americans with Disabilities Act of 1990 (ADA);
Civil Rights Act of 1991;
Americans with Disabilities Act Amendment Act of 2008 (ADAAA);
Title II of the Americans with Disabilities Act of 1990 (Title II), as amended,
42 U.S.C. §§12131 et seq., and its implementing regulation at 28 C.F.R. Part 35;
Genetic Information Nondiscrimination Act of 2008 (GINA);
Whistleblower Protection Enhancement Act of 2012;
Jeanne Clery Disclosure of Campus Security Policy and Campus Crime Statistics Act (“Clery Act”);
Violence Against Women Reauthorization Act of 2013;
Florida Civil Rights Act, Chapter 760, Florida Statutes;
Florida Educational Equity Act, Section 1000.05, Florida Statutes;
Whistle-blower’s Act, Sections 112.3187-31895, Florida Statutes;
Section 1001.64, Florida Statutes; and
State Board of Education Rules 6A-19.001 and 6A-19.010
